accessiBe, a frontrunner in AI-powered web accessibility solutions, has been recognized in G2’s 2025 Best Software Awards. It secured a spot among the top Content Management Software (CMS) products with its accessWidget plug-in. This recognition is not just a badge of honor; it reflects a growing awareness of the importance of digital accessibility. With over 180,000 software products listed on G2 and millions of user reviews, standing out is no small feat. accessiBe’s technology is a beacon for businesses navigating the complex waters of web compliance and inclusivity.
The digital world is like a vast ocean. Many businesses struggle to stay afloat amid waves of regulations and user expectations. accessiBe aims to be the lifeboat. Its accessWidget allows online merchants to integrate web accessibility seamlessly. This is crucial, especially considering that over 82% of ADA lawsuits target e-commerce businesses. The stakes are high, and accessiBe is stepping up to bridge the gap between compliance and user experience.
But accessiBe doesn’t stop at the accessWidget. It offers a suite of tools designed to enhance web accessibility further. accessFlow helps developers manage accessibility at the source code level, while accessScan allows anyone to check their website’s accessibility for free. The company also provides expert testing and audits through accessServices. This comprehensive approach ensures that businesses not only meet regulations but also foster a more inclusive digital environment.
On the other side of the tech spectrum, Captello has made waves as one of G2's Best and Fastest Growing Software Companies of 2025, landing at the #78 spot. This recognition highlights Captello's impact in the lead retrieval and event engagement space. As one of the few lead retrieval platforms on the list, Captello is carving out a niche that emphasizes customer-driven innovation and rapid growth.
In the world of sales and events, capturing leads is akin to fishing. You need the right bait and tools to reel in the big ones. Captello provides businesses with powerful lead capture and engagement tools, enabling them to maximize their event and sales performance. This platform is designed to empower organizations, ensuring they can convert leads into loyal customers.
G2’s rankings are based on authentic user feedback, product adoption, and market momentum. Captello’s rise in the rankings is a testament to its commitment to delivering exceptional value. The company’s focus on user experience is evident in its seamless integration with CRM systems, allowing businesses to streamline their lead management processes.
